ARHGEF6 is a Rho guanine nucleotide exchange factor for Rac1 and constitutively bound to GIT1. NO and PGI2 activate PKG and PKA, respectively and both kinases phosphorylate ARHGEF6 on Ser-684 and possibly on Ser-640. Phosphorylation of ARHGEF6 results in the assembly of a GIT1-ARHGEF6–14-3-3 complex. These changes might contribute to PGI2- and NO-mediated Rac1 inhibition.

The ubiquitin-conjugating enzyme, cdc34, has been implicated in the ubiquitination of a number of vertebrate substrates, including p27(kip1), ikappabalpha, wee1, and myod. We show that mammalian cdc34 is a phosphoprotein that is phosphorylated in proliferating cells. Phosphorylation of cdc34 by the associated kinase maps predominantly to residues 203 and 222. Mutation of cdc34 at ck2-targeted residues, ser-203, ser-222, ser-231, thr-233, and ser-236, abolishes the phosphorylation of cdc34 observed in vivo and markedly shifts nuclearly localized cdc34 to the cytoplasm.

In our study, we show that the protein level of the yeast histone H3 Lys 4 (H3 K4) demethylase Jhd2/Kdm5 is modulated through polyubiquitination by the E3 ubiquitin ligase Not4 and turnover by the proteasome. Finally, we show that human NOT4 can polyubiquitinate human JARID1C/SMCX, a homolog of Jhd2, suggesting that this is likely a conserved mechanism. We propose that Not4 is an E3 ubiquitin ligase that monitors and controls a precise amount of Jhd2 protein so that the proper balance between histone demethylase and histone methyltransferase activities occur in the cell, ensuring appropriate levels of H3 K4 trimethylation and gene expression.

Here, we report that osmotic stress stimulates transient YAP nuclear localization and increases YAP activity even when YAP Ser127 is phosphorylated. Osmotic stress acts via the NLK kinase to induce YAP Ser128 phosphorylation. Phosphorylation of YAP at Ser128 interferes with its ability to bind to 14-3-3, resulting in YAP nuclear accumulation and induction of downstream target gene expression.

NFIA binds to and activates the brown-fat-specific enhancers even before differentiation and later facilitates the binding of PPARgamma|NFIA has at least three functions on the transcriptional regulation of brown fat [2]. First, NFIA activates adipogenesis per se, through activating the transcription of Pparg, which encodes PPARgamma. Second, NFIA also activates the brown-fat-specific gene expression (such as Ucp1 and Ppargc1a) independent of the degree of adipocyte differentiation, through facilitating the binding of PPARgamma to the brown-fat-specific enhancers. Third, NFIA represses myogenesis through suppression of myogenic transcription factors such as Myod1 as well as Myog,

P53 is stabilized by the binding of p300 to the oncoprotein E1A, suggesting that p300 regulates p53 degradation. Purified p300 exhibited intrinsic ubiquitin ligase activity that was inhibited by E1A. In vitro, p300 with MDM2 catalyzed p53 polyubiquitination, whereas MDM2 catalyzed p53 monoubiquitination. E1A expression caused a decrease in polyubiquitinated but not monoubiquitinated p53 in cells. Thus, generation of the polyubiquitinated forms of p53 that are targeted for proteasome degradation requires the intrinsic ubiquitin ligase activities of MDM2 and p300.
